]> git.ipfire.org Git - thirdparty/babel.git/commitdiff
Remove some deprecated ImportError guards
authorAarni Koskela <akx@iki.fi>
Wed, 13 Jul 2022 11:24:40 +0000 (14:24 +0300)
committerAarni Koskela <akx@iki.fi>
Wed, 13 Jul 2022 11:24:40 +0000 (14:24 +0300)
babel/localtime/_win32.py
scripts/download_import_cldr.py
scripts/import_cldr.py

index 65cc0885d65d80fca71ae8b9a5bec75d8841e4fc..09b87b14eeb80cda23fc8192e906472c03020a5a 100644 (file)
@@ -1,10 +1,7 @@
 try:
-    import _winreg as winreg
+    import winreg
 except ImportError:
-    try:
-        import winreg
-    except ImportError:
-        winreg = None
+    winreg = None
 
 from babel.core import get_global
 import pytz
index 5739cc84be385b7f7987eeaefe68c97ee3fec20b..19aa44204275bdb44c936da7b3647888e46c30b3 100755 (executable)
@@ -7,10 +7,7 @@ import shutil
 import hashlib
 import zipfile
 import subprocess
-try:
-    from urllib.request import urlretrieve
-except ImportError:
-    from urllib import urlretrieve
+from urllib.request import urlretrieve
 
 
 URL = 'http://unicode.org/Public/cldr/41/cldr-common-41.0.zip'
index dbeb1b630d3b447473243db9b42c74c19a7f0692..7fc8538d7ba8d940c1dfddffa550ea48c66ec5ea 100755 (executable)
@@ -19,10 +19,7 @@ import re
 import sys
 import logging
 
-try:
-    from xml.etree import cElementTree as ElementTree
-except ImportError:
-    from xml.etree import ElementTree
+from xml.etree import ElementTree
 
 # Make sure we're using Babel source, and not some previously installed version
 CHECKOUT_ROOT = os.path.abspath(os.path.join(